The Importance of Product Labels and Certifications

When it comes to choosing makeup products for acne-prone skin, the ingredients and their potential effects are crucial to consider. Product labels and certifications can provide you with valuable information about the safety and efficacy of a product. Look for products with labels that mention:
* Non-comedogenic: means the product won’t clog pores
* Hypoallergenic: means the product is less likely to cause an allergic reaction
* Fragrance-free: means the product won’t contain added fragrances that can irritate skin
* Cruelty-free: means the product wasn’t tested on animals
* Eco-friendly: means the product is made from sustainable materials and has minimal environmental impact

Skincare Practices and Routines for Pimple Concealment

A well-planned skincare routine can make all the difference in concealing pimples. By incorporating the right products and habits, you can reduce inflammation, prevent clogged pores, and keep your skin looking healthy and radiant. Here are some essential skincare practices and routines that complement makeup in concealing pimples:

  • Cleanse your skin twice a day using a gentle cleanser that suits your skin type.
  • Exfoliate once or twice a week to remove dead skin cells and unclog pores.
  • Use a toner to balance your skin’s pH and tighten pores.
  • Apply a serum or treatment product containing salicylic acid or benzoyl peroxide to target acne and blackheads.
  • Moisturize your skin to keep it hydrated and supple, reducing the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les.
  • Get enough sleep and maintain a healthy diet to prevent skin stress and inflammation.
  • Avoid picking or popping pimples, as this can lead to scarring and prolonged healing time.
